Notorious Atebubu Armed Robber Shot Dead by Police During Manhunt

Police shot dead the suspected gang leader while he attempted to flee during an operation to arrest his accomplices in Atebubu

Story Highlights
  • Mahamadu Gariba Kirror, leader of a six-member armed robbery gang, was shot dead by police while attempting to flee during a manhunt
  • He was linked to a January 2025 highway robbery that left a mini-bus driver and a passenger dead
  • Police recovered a pistol, ammunition, mobile phones, and a talisman from Kirror, and investigations are ongoing to apprehend his remaining accomplices

A suspected notorious armed robber, Mahamadu Gariba Kirror, has been shot dead by police in Atebubu, Bono East Region, during an operation to apprehend his accomplices.

Gariba, identified as the leader of a six-member robbery gang, was linked to a deadly January 2025 attack on a mini-bus along the Atebubu-Yeji highway, during which the driver and a passenger, Nafisa Owusu Haruna, were killed, and other passengers were robbed.

According to a police situational report, Kirror was arrested on Saturday, January 31, 2026, around 10:30 a.m. based on intelligence. During initial questioning, he agreed to lead police to the hideouts of his remaining gang members.

However, while guiding the police on Sunday, February 1, 2026, at 7:45 p.m., Kirror attempted to flee into a nearby forest. Officers fired at him, and although he was rushed to Atebubu Government Hospital, he was pronounced dead by the attending medical officer.

A search of the suspect revealed a locally manufactured pistol, two live BB cartridges, a Samsung Galaxy AO7 mobile phone, two keypad phones, and a talisman. Investigations confirmed that the Samsung phone belonged to Nafisa Owusu Haruna, a victim of Kirror’s December 2025 highway robbery.

During interrogation, Kirror admitted to shooting and killing the mini-bus driver and participating in the robbery, naming Umaru, Issifu, Furgur, Ibrahim, Shaibu, and Yelow as his accomplices. Police continue to search for the remaining members of the gang.
